                            If that is the actual spacing you will be using for the inductors, then you are more than ok there.

                            Using some grill cloth on the back side of the open back section won't change a thing. Not enough to notice with human ears anyway. When I was contemplating building these I asked the same question. The only thing that would affect the performance is if you made a grill that attached to the back that added length to the 4" dimension of the "U" shaped upper baffle. Paul told me that the 4" dimension was the critical one, but anything inside the open back shouldn't hurt a thing.
